    NINE-YEAR-OLD Katie Renfroe suffers with a condition so rare that it doesn’t even have a name. Katie was diagnosed with megalencephaly at birth, a growth development disorder characterised by the overgrowth of the brain. However, this diagnosis does not explain the other symptoms that Katie experiences and doctors have said her mystery condition is so rare, they are unable to identify it. Angie Renfroe, Katie’s mother, has been awaiting a full diagnosis of her daughter ever since her birth and doctors have started to discuss the possibility of naming the unknown condition after Katie.
